POKEFIGHT
HomeTypesGenerationsRolesRarityPokedexBattle
HomeTypesGenerationsRolesRarity
PokedexBattle
POKEARENA

Compare Pokemon stats, abilities, and battle potential. Find the strongest Pokemon with detailed analysis and head-to-head comparisons.

Navigation

  • HomeBrowse all Pokemon
  • CompareHead-to-head battles
  • PopularMost searched Pokemon

Browse

  • Types18 elemental types
  • GenerationsGen I - IX
  • RolesBattle roles & strategies
  • RarityCommon to Mythical

Resources

  • SitemapSite structure
  • Robots.txtCrawler directives
Pokemon:1000+
Comparisons:520K+
Types:18
Made with love ❤️ studio gushon — putting the Pokemon ⚡ in pSEO. 500K+ pages. Gotta index 'em all 💪.

CleffavsPopplio

Cleffa150/150
Popplio150/150
cleffa
popplio
Cleffa150/150
cleffa
FAIRY
Popplio150/150
popplio
WATER
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
cleffa
popplio
Random Battle
More Battles

Epic Matchups

Pick your next battle — who will emerge victorious?

tatsugiri-stretchy
tatsugiri-stretchy
VS
cinderace
cinderace
Start Battle

Click lock icon to keep a Pokemon

VS
tatsugiri-stretchy
cinderace
tatsugiri-stretchycinderace
VS
swablu
floette-eternal
swablufloette-eternal
VS
caterpie
beedrill-mega
caterpiebeedrill-mega
VS
diglett
glalie
diglettglalie
VS
dustox
heracross
dustoxheracross
VS
gardevoir
psyduck
gardevoirpsyduck
VS
slurpuff
snorlax
slurpuffsnorlax
VS
spinda
furfrou
spindafurfrou
VS
runerigus
deerling
runerigusdeerling
VS
machamp
smoochum
machampsmoochum
VS
aggron-mega
lucario
aggron-megalucario
VS
bellibolt
tandemaus
bellibolttandemaus
VS
cinderace
scyther
cinderacescyther
VS
indeedee-female
carnivine
indeedee-femalecarnivine
VS
flabebe
trumbeak
flabebetrumbeak
VS
wailord
golduck
wailordgolduck
VS
walking-wake
vanillite
walking-wakevanillite
VS
buizel
hydreigon
buizelhydreigon
VS
chikorita
gengar-mega
chikoritagengar-mega
VS
stunfisk-galar
kricketot
stunfisk-galarkricketot